Common Issues in Custom Joinery

Soft-close mechanisms are designed to provide smooth, controlled closure for cabinets, doors, and drawers. They ensure not only a user-friendly experience but also protect against potential damage from slamming or excessive force. Despite their importance, several issues can arise during the installation process that compromise these mechanisms: 1. **Improper Alignment**: Misaligned hinges and guides can result in inconsistent drawer operation, leading to misalignment of doors and drawers over time. 2. **Faulty Installation**: Incorrect placement or insufficient torque on screws can lead to inadequate support for soft-close systems, causing them to fail prematurely. 3. **Quality Control Gaps**: Poor quality components from suppliers might not meet the expected performance standards, resulting in unreliable operation. These issues can manifest as: - Persistent misalignment of doors and drawers - Difficulty opening or closing items smoothly - Increased wear on hardware and surrounding materials Without proper verification, these problems can become more severe over time, leading to costly repairs and reduced functionality.
